•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Vb toplamada küsürat problemi çözümü

Katılım
23 Eylül 2004
Mesajlar
1,754
Excel Vers. ve Dili
Excel 2010 TR
Dim Brut, SSK_Mat, SSK_ic, İs_Sig, İlk_Kes, Gv_Mat, K_Gv_Mat, G_V_Or, G_V, D_V, Kes_Top, NET, denek As Long


Arkadaşlar olay başıma geldi ve çözene kadar akla karayı seçtim neden niçin yapıyor bilmiyorum ama sorunu sonunda çözdüm eğer başında boyle bir olan varsa ugraşmasın diye bilgilendirme koymak istedim.


Dim komutunu tanımlayıp isim tanımladığınız zaman dim komutunun sonunda yazan isim içerisinde herhangi bir formül sonucu küsaratlı ise otomatik yuvarlıyor.


mesala yukarıda ensonda "NET" isminin olduğunu düşünürsek ve "denek" isminin olmadığını varsayarsak "NET" işeminin formulu 100+100,60 ise sonucu =201 olarak veriyor..

ama en sona kullanmadığınız bir isim tanımlarsanız benim yaptığım gibi "denek" ismini koydum..

NET= 100+100,60 sonucunu size 200,60 olarak gosteriyor..


sebebini bilmiyorum neden boyle bişey yapıyor ama ben bu şekilde çözdüm belki problemle karşılaşan ark. varsa yardımcı olsun diye yazmak istedim.
 
Merhaba,

"denek" değişkenini Long tanımladığınız için virgül sonrasını dikkate almıyor.

Kolay gelsin.
 
slm.

Çok teşekkür ederim.


sanırım ben burda yanlış bilgi biliyormuşum ben dim komutunun sonuna koyulan

as long
as double

gibi işlemlerim , ile ayırdığım hepsi için geçerli olduğunu ve long komutunun seçilen ismi uzun sayı olarak yani 123,3333333 gibi gördüğünü sanıyordum:(

Dim AAA,BBB,CCC as long

yanlış

Dim AAA as long, BBB as long, CCC as long olarak yazılması gerekiyor sanırım: tanımlama yapılacaksa..


çok teşekkür ederim...
 
Geri
Üst